Job Title:- Sr. Systems Analyst(Batch Operator using Control-M) Location:- Baltimore, Maryland(Hybrid Schedule) Duration:- 6 + month CTH NO , no layers We have an immediate need for our client the MONTGOMERY COUNTY GOVERNMENT for a Sr. Systems Analyst in Baltimore, MD. MUST BE ABLE TO PASS BACKGROUND CHECK AND FINGER PRINTING Qualifications: A minimum of three (3) years of experience performing day-to-day Informatica PowerCenter operations, functions, administration, or troubleshooting tasks. A minimum of three (3) years of experience as a Batch Operator using Control-M or equivalent. A minimum of two (2) years of experience working in a PostgreSQL DB or equivalent environment. Experience working in the health insurance marketplace, healthcare, or health and human services domains. Demonstrable analytical experience and ability to work in a complex system environment. Demonstrable experience with application and batch integration. Familiarity with Database and SQL functions. Ability to troubleshoot system issues by collaborating with a team of system operations professionals. Ability to work in a multidisciplinary team and effectively communicate with different functions. Responsibilities: Install, configure and manage Informatics Power Center. Assess the impact of upgrading Informatica and all its components (Informatica Power Center mappings, workflows, jobs, and other ETL processes). Identify and troubleshoot system outages, installation issues, and application code errors running Java applications in AWS. Generate and install security certificates and PGP keys. Work with the Control-M tool or equivalent to create and schedule batches and to create calendars and daily schedules for critical batches. Restore Informatics Power Center services and manage users and governance controls. Configure, maintain, and troubleshoot Red hat Jboss, Fuse, Apache, and Tomcat HTTP servers. Perform system troubleshooting by reading and deciphering app logs, and system logs from Splunk. Configure, deploy, verify, and troubleshoot SSL certificates. Read/understand/improve scripts related to the application, batches, and/or web services. Identify installation issues and application code errors running in JBoss/ Tomcat/ Informatica/ Control M. Provide options, recommendations, and additional actions related to resolving issues, mitigating risks, and resolving escalated items. Work with configuration management tool Jenkins to automate tasks such as code check-in software build. Manage, monitor, and configure the Splunk application monitoring tool. Support releases and adherence to change control standards. Perform scheduled maintenance activities such as patching, performance tuning, and backups. Execute daily batch scripts, days, evenings, weekends, and holidays as required. Perform capacity planning and scalability planning. Work with JIRA Service Desk to manage Incidents and Change Processes. Availability to work in rotation shifts mode. Adhere to all security, change control, and MHBE Project Management Office (PMO) policies, processes, and methodologies. Note: The candidate must be flexible to work overtime as needed, including weekends, holidays, and off-hours.
